Major studies: Ceramics, digital media, glass, gold and silversmithing, painting, photomedia, print media and drawing, sculpture, textiles, wood/furniture.
Honours: Available as an additional year, subject to progress requirements.
Career opportunities: Depending on major/s, examples include visual artists, theatre technicians and designers, textile designers, jewellers, fashion designers, commercial photographers, arts administrators and curators, and careers in film, television, museums and galleries, web authoring, multimedia industries.
Additional information: In first year, all students complete the core studies, including life and general drawing, 2D and 3D studies and art theory, and commence studies in their major workshop. Subsequent years include major workshop, complementary studies and art theory. Complementary studies include art theory and professional practice, the workshops listed under ‘Major studies’ above, applied design, book studio, drawing, communication design, interactive multimedia, or relevant units from another faculty.
Combined degrees: B Visual Arts can be combined with 131095 B Arts, 138095 B Science (Forestry) and 139404 B Music.
